Snail or Slug segment
Gastropoda (class)
- Order & Family
- Stylommatophora or Systellommatophora
- Size
- Variable; 5mm to 150mm depending on species and growth stage
Natural Habitat
Damp, shaded areas, gardens, leaf litter, and under rocks or logs
Diet & Feeding
Mostly herbivorous, feeding on decaying organic matter, fungi, algae, and living plants
Behavior Patterns
Nocturnal or active during rain; moves using a muscular foot and leaves a mucus trail to prevent desiccation
Risks & Benefits
Benefits the ecosystem by decomposing organic matter; can be a garden pest; some species carry parasites like lungworm if ingested by pets
